Understanding Hair Transplantation: A Modern Solution
Hair transplantation has emerged as a groundbreaking method to restore hair in areas where it is thinning or has been lost. Initially popularized for scalp hair, this technique has evolved to address other areas, such as eyebrows, where hair density is desired. The process typically involves extracting hair follicles from a donor site, usually the back of the scalp, and implanting them into the target area. This method not only ensures a natural look but also offers a permanent solution, unlike temporary fixes like makeup or tattooing.
Advancements in technology have refined hair transplantation techniques, making them less invasive and more effective. Follicular Unit Extraction (FUE) and Follicular Unit Transplantation (FUT) are two prominent methods employed today. FUE involves extracting individual hair follicles, which minimizes scarring and recovery time. On the other hand, FUT, also known as the strip method, involves removing a strip of scalp tissue from which follicles are harvested. Both methods have their merits, with FUE being favored for its precision and minimal scarring.

Benefits of Eyebrow Hair Transplantation
Eyebrow hair transplantation offers a myriad of benefits that go beyond mere aesthetics. One of the primary advantages is the natural appearance it provides. Unlike artificial solutions, transplanted hair grows naturally, allowing individuals to groom and shape their eyebrows as they please. This flexibility is particularly appealing to those who have struggled with sparse or uneven eyebrows due to over-plucking, genetics, or medical conditions.
Another significant benefit is the permanence of the results. While temporary solutions like eyebrow pencils or tattoos may require daily maintenance or periodic touch-ups, transplanted hair continues to grow naturally, reducing the need for constant upkeep. This long-lasting effect makes hair transplantation a cost-effective solution in the long run.
Moreover, the procedure is minimally invasive, with a relatively short recovery period. Most individuals can return to their daily activities within a few days post-surgery. The risk of complications is low, especially when performed by a skilled professional, making it a safe option for those seeking to enhance their appearance.
